UUID_COPY(3) Programmers Manual UUID_COPY(3)

uuid_copy - copy a UUID value

#include <uuid.h>

void uuid_copy(uuid_t dst, uuid_t src);

The uuid_copy() function copies the UUID variable src to dst.

The copied UUID is returned in the location pointed to by dst.

The libuuid library is part of the util-linux package since version 2.15.1. It can be downloaded from Linux Kernel Archive https://www.kernel.org/pub/linux/utils/util-linux/.
